These typical jobs show the depth and application for fill dirt in the Howard City area.
| Project | What to order | Depth or note |
|---|---|---|
| Building up a pad | Fill Dirt | 6 to 12 inches compacted in lifts |
| Backfill around a foundation | Fill Dirt | Place and compact in 8-inch layers |
| Filling a pool or pond | Fill Dirt | Match the excavation depth, compact top 12 inches |
| Raising a low yard | Fill Dirt | Add enough to reach desired grade |
| Burying a stump hole | Fill Dirt | Fill to grade, compact thoroughly |
About 162 days a year drop below freezing in Howard City. That long freeze season means the ground moves with frost, so fill dirt needs to be placed and compacted when the soil is workable. The freeze season shortens the window for spreading and grading to late spring through fall.
Howard City also gets roughly 64 inches of snowfall a year. Snow plowing can disturb a loose fill surface, so schedule the delivery after the last expected snowfall and compact the surface promptly. About 80 days a year bring at least a tenth of an inch of rain, which makes scheduling delivery onto firm ground important to avoid rutting.
